A recent call for insight on job hunting in Web3 has sparked discussion among job seekers. Many, like one recent graduate, face challenges entering a field that remains nascent in Italy, despite holding advanced degrees.

The Challenge

Finding a foothold in the competitive Web3 market is tough for many fresh graduates. One user shared their frustrations after completing a masterโ€™s degree, highlighted by a thesis on decentralized technology. Their academic background, however, came up short in industry-specific experience, limiting job prospects.

Limited Local Opportunities

In numerous discussions, it's evident that the Italian job market is slow to embrace blockchain technology. While interest in Web3 grows, job listings for entry-level positions often require extensive experience. "Most of them require significant workโ€”how can one gain that if they won't hire us?" the graduate lamented.

Community Recommendations

  1. Open-Source Projects: Many voices suggest contributing to these projects, stating they showcase skills and teamwork potential.

  2. Collaboration Opportunities: Engaging in collaborative efforts may broaden experience and networking channels.

  3. Personal Projects: Building personal projects could enhance portfolios, helping candidates stand out.

Interestingly, another commenter noted, "I can feel what youโ€™re going through. Itโ€™s a tough job market overall.โ€ This sentiment reflects a common plight in the tech industry.

"Consider contributing to open-source projects, especially in tooling." - A user on the forums

Key Recommendations

  • โœ… Focus on Open Source: Boost skills and visibility via credible platforms.

  • ๐Ÿ’ก Build Personal Projects: Personal initiatives can highlight creativity and problem-solving.

  • ๐Ÿค Network Actively: Engaging with the community can unveil mentorship opportunities.

In the current job climate, those seeking positions in emerging fields like Web3 must adapt. With the right approach, candidates might find unexpected paths to success in this dynamic sector. The road may be rocky, but with determination, opportunities are bound to arise.
